State of Washington                              50th Legislature                              1987 Regular Session

 

By Senate Committee on Commerce & Labor (originally sponsored by Senators Johnson, Warnke, Talmadge, Stratton, Bottiger, McDermott, Bailey, von Reichbauer, Cantu, Lee and McDonald)

 

 

Read first time 3/5/87.

 

 


AN ACT Relating to the collection of retail sales tax on the sale of mobile homes by mobile home dealers or selling agents; adding a new section to chapter 82.08 RCW; prescribing penalties; and declaring an emergency.

 

B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F WASHINGTON:

 

          NEW SECTION.  Sec. 1.  A new section is added to chapter 82.08 RCW to read as follows:

          In the collection of the sales tax on mobile homes, the department of revenue may designate the county auditors of the several counties of the state as its collecting agents.  Upon such designation, it shall be the duty of each county auditor to collect the tax at the time the mobile home dealer or selling agent applies for a new certificate of ownership for such mobile home in the instance where transfer of ownership was from a mobile home dealer or person deemed a selling agent under RCW 82.04.480, except where the applicant presents a written statement signed by the department of revenue or its duly authorized agent showing that no retail sales tax or use tax is legally due.  The term "mobile home" as used in this section means a mobile home as defined in RCW 46.04.302.  It shall be the duty of every mobile home dealer or selling agent to declare upon the application for a new certificate of ownership the selling price paid for the mobile home.  Any person wilfully misrepresenting, or failing or refusing to declare upon the application, such selling price shall be guilty of a gross misdemeanor.

          Each county auditor who acts as agent of the department of revenue shall at the time of remitting license fee receipts on motor vehicles subject to the provisions of RCW 82.12.045 pay over and account to the state treasurer for all sales tax revenue collected under this section, after first deducting as his or her collection fee the sum of two dollars for each mobile home upon which the tax has been collected.

          Any applicant who has paid sales tax to a county auditor under this section may apply to the department of revenue for refund thereof if he has reason to believe that such tax was not legally due and owing.  No refund is allowed unless application therefor is received by the department of revenue within four years after payment of the tax.  Upon receipt of an application for refund the department of revenue shall consider the same and issue its order either granting or denying it and if refund is denied the taxpayer shall have the right of appeal as provided in RCW 82.32.170, 82.32.180, and 82.32.190.

          The provisions of this section shall be construed as cumulative of other methods prescribed in chapters 82.04 to 82.32 RCW, inclusive, for the collection of the tax imposed by this chapter.  The department of revenue shall have power to adopt such rules as may be necessary to administer the provisions of this section.  Any duties required by this section to be performed by the county auditor may be performed by the director of licensing but no collection fee shall be deductible by the director of licensing in remitting sales tax revenue to the state treasurer.

 

          NEW SECTION.  Sec. 2.     This act is necessary for the immediate preservation of the public peace, health, and safety, the support of the state government and its existing public institutions, and shall take effect immediately.
